diff --git a/lib/invoice/db/invoices.py b/lib/invoice/db/invoices.py index be56e1d..c95637b 100644 --- a/lib/invoice/db/invoices.py +++ b/lib/invoice/db/invoices.py @@ -69,6 +69,7 @@ class InvoiceData(Data): match = self._date_regex.match(self.date) if not match: raise ValueError("Bad date format: {}".format(date)) + log.debug("Date match: {0}".format(match.groups())) return datetime.date(*(int(f) for f in match.groups())) def _postprocess(self): @@ -107,6 +108,7 @@ class InvoiceData(Data): raise ValueError("Bad due format: {}".format(self.due)) else: due = datetime.timedelta(14) + log.debug("Due: {0}".format(due)) if isinstance(due, datetime.timedelta): due += date self._data["date"] = date